Sleep deprivation may play role in 'global loneliness epidemic'

Wednesday, August 15, 2018 - 07:50 in Psychology & Sociology

A series of experiments revealed sleep-deprived people feel lonelier and less eager to engage with others, which makes others less likely to want to socialize.
